How much does it cost to rent a home in Beaumont?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Beaumont 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,517 | $1,000 | $2,595 |
Beaumont 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,039 | $1,495 | $3,125 |
Beaumont 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,693 | $1,950 | $4,200 |
Beaumont 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,840 | $2,399 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Beaumont
What type of rentals are currently available in Beaumont?
There are currently 114 Apartments for Rent in Beaumont, NV with pricing that ranges from $1,100 to $3,642. There are also 121 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Beaumont ranging from $1,000 to $28,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Beaumont?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Beaumont ranges from $1,000 to $28,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,866.
